Output 60e915fe7943fe93fd8ab62ae765f29de757cdbb099d2036e99551ec5139a9e6:12

value
27596
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3e62c387546a164b71f818a8c1a2ec943e4e6e16ccbbf25d3d0ba477851998ef
address
bc1p8e3v8p65dgtyku0crz5vrghvjslyumskejalyhfapwj80pgenrhscnw0xp
transaction
60e915fe7943fe93fd8ab62ae765f29de757cdbb099d2036e99551ec5139a9e6
spent
true